About S.C. Lenny Koh
S.C. Lenny Koh is a scholar working on Management Information Systems, Strategy and Management and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ering, having authored 174 papers that have together received 10.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Sustainable Supply Chain Management (39 papers), Quality and Supply Management (34 papers) and Outsourcing and Supply Chain Management (24 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Strategy and Management (5.0k citations), Management Information Systems (3.0k citations) and Business and International Management (482 citations). S.C. Lenny Koh has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Italy. Frequent co-authors include Adolf Acquaye, Andrea Genovese, Federica Cucchiella, Ekrem Tatoğlu, Alejandro Figueroa, Mehmet Demirbağ, Idiano D’Adamo, Selim Zaim, Sameh M. Saad and Taofeeq Ibn‐Mohammed.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Environmental Science & Technology and Energy & Environmental Science.
